Tips for short-haul flights to Galveston

For quick getaways, efficiency is key. Here is how to make your short-haul journey smoother:

  • Pack light and skip checked bags—when flying with budget airlines, traveling with just a carry-on is often more economical. Maximize space by using mini toiletries, wearing your bulkiest clothing, and planning your outfits wisely. This approach also allows you to bypass the wait at baggage claim upon arrival.
  • Bring your own entertainment—many short-haul flights do not provide in-flight entertainment. To keep yourself engaged, download TV shows, movies, music, or podcasts ahead of time, and consider bringing a book. Remember to fully charge your devices before you board.
  • Arrive at the airport in plenty of time—for short or domestic flights, it's advisable to arrive at least 1.5 to 2 hours prior to departure, taking into account traffic and security lines.
  • Bring your own snacks and water—pack your favorite snacks and a refillable water bottle to stay hydrated and save money at the airport.

Tips for long-haul flights to Galveston

Flying long-haul sometimes requires extra planning to ensure a comfortable journey:

  • Select your seat in advance—for long flights, choosing your seat is essential for comfort. Full-service airlines typically allow you to select your seat for free once online check-in begins, which is generally 24–48 hours prior to your flight. Some airlines may offer seat selection even earlier than this.
  • Arrive at the airport in plenty of time—aim to be at the airport at least 3 hours before your departure for international flights to accommodate check-in, security, and immigration procedures.
  • Relax at the airport—if you have some extra time, feel free to explore the shops, grab a coffee, or unwind at the gate or in a departure lounge if you have access. Most airports offer free and accessible Wi-Fi.
  • Adjust to the new time zone mid-flight—begin to align your body clock by changing your watch and adjusting your sleep schedule to correspond with your destination's time zone. Try to sleep or stay awake during the flight according to the local time at your arrival location to help minimize jet lag.
